High-precision CO₂ technology for efficient material processing

The OEM Carbonline series combines reliability and versatility in a powerful CO₂ system. With a wavelength of 10,650 nm and a laser power of up to 120 W, it offers precise results for engraving, labelling, cleaning and processing a wide range of materials. The compact design enables easy integration into existing production systems, while the maintenance-friendly design ensures a high level of operational reliability.

Powerful CO₂ laser sources

The OEM Carbonline is available in three power levels - 30W, 60W and 120W - and therefore offers an ideal solution for different processing requirements.

Compact integration

The space-saving 19″ format contains the power supply unit and industrial PC and can be easily integrated into existing production lines.

Flexible configuration options

With options such as SmartAdjust, positioning laser and 3D function, the system can be perfectly customised to individual production processes.

User-friendly control

Intuitive software and standard interfaces such as Profinet ensure simple operation and smooth integration. Optional control of up to 6 external axes from the Pensoft interface enables seamless integration of automation components.

Marking on the Fly (MOF)

The choice of the right CO₂ laser wavelength plays a decisive role for industrial labelling processes in running production lines "Marking on the Fly". The two most common variants are the classic Carbonline CO₂ laser with 10,650 nm and the specialised Carbonline CO₂ laser with 9,300 nm. Both wavelengths are generally suitable for MOF applications, but differ significantly in their effect on different materials, marking quality and integration into line processes.

The Carbonline CO₂ lasers with 10,650 nm are used particularly frequently in the marking of paper, cardboard, glass, wood, leather and anodised aluminium. The wavelength offers good absorption in many organic materials, resulting in reliable engravings and labelling with sufficient contrast. Thanks to its high availability and proven integration into line systems, this type of laser can be used very economically. Thanks to the robust technology, high line speeds can be easily achieved, even with simpler synchronisation systems.
